M8 Mandolin, Neapolitan, Doff
The serial production of mandolins of the Neapolitan form ended in Leningrad in the 70s of the last century.
After that, for 50 years, all such instruments were created only by individual craftsmen. The main difficulty in creating a Neapolitan mandolin lies in the creation of the body, a hard manual process.
The Doff manufactory, using modern technologies and saved drawings, was able to restore the mass production of the Neapolitan mandolin in St. Petersburg.
